jobpocalypse
Meanings
noun
- A period of high unemployment or job losses.
- The widespread technological unemployment expected to be caused by advances in artificial intelligence.

Etymology
From job + -pocalypse. The "caused by artificial intelligence" sense may have popularized by the Financial Times newspaper in late 2025.
